在信息化时代,网络已经成为人们日常生活、工作的重要组成部分。然而,随着网络技术的不断发展,网络攻击事件也日益增多,给社会稳定和国家安全带来了严重威胁。为了有效防范和打击网络攻击,网络流量采集技术应运而生。本文将从网络流量采集的定义、原理、应用以及在网络攻击背后的数据线索等方面进行详细探讨。

一、网络流量采集的定义

网络流量采集是指在网络中收集、分析、记录数据传输过程的技术。通过对网络流量的实时监测和深度分析,可以获取网络中各种设备的运行状态、用户行为、攻击手段等信息,为网络安全防护提供有力支持。

二、网络流量采集的原理

  1. 数据包捕获:网络流量采集的核心是数据包捕获。通过在网络中部署数据包捕获设备,如网络嗅探器、防火墙等,实时抓取网络中传输的数据包。

  2. 数据包分析:捕获到数据包后,需要对数据包进行解析,提取出有用的信息,如源IP、目的IP、端口号、协议类型等。

  3. 数据存储:将解析后的数据存储到数据库中,便于后续分析。

  4. 数据分析:对存储的数据进行统计分析、关联分析、异常检测等,发现潜在的安全威胁。

三、网络流量采集的应用

  1. 网络安全监控:通过对网络流量的实时监测,及时发现异常流量,防范网络攻击。

  2. 网络性能优化:分析网络流量,找出网络瓶颈,优化网络配置,提高网络性能。

  3. 网络故障排查:通过分析网络流量,快速定位故障点,提高故障排查效率。

  4. 网络流量分析:对网络流量进行深度分析,了解用户行为、应用使用情况等,为网络规划和优化提供依据。

四、网络攻击背后的数据线索

  1. 异常流量:网络攻击通常会伴随着异常流量,如DDoS攻击、网络钓鱼等。通过对异常流量的监测和分析,可以发现潜在的网络攻击。

  2. 源IP地址:攻击者往往会利用伪造的IP地址进行攻击。通过对源IP地址的追踪和分析,可以发现攻击者的真实身份。

  3. 目的端口:攻击者通常会针对特定的端口进行攻击,如3389(远程桌面)、22(SSH)等。通过对目的端口的监测,可以发现针对特定服务的攻击。

  4. 协议类型:攻击者可能会利用非标准协议或畸形数据包进行攻击。通过对协议类型的分析,可以发现潜在的安全威胁。

  5. 数据包特征:攻击数据包往往具有一些特征,如数据包大小、传输速率、时间间隔等。通过对这些特征的监测和分析,可以发现攻击行为。

总结

网络流量采集技术在网络安全领域具有重要作用。通过对网络流量的实时监测和分析,可以揭示网络攻击背后的数据线索,为网络安全防护提供有力支持。随着网络攻击手段的不断演变,网络流量采集技术也需要不断更新和完善,以应对日益严峻的网络安全形势。